Drowning prevention just got better — SwamCam

The SwamCam camera system is an artificial intelligence swimming pool alarm designed to detect and warn as soon as a child enters the pool area. It has 3 components: 1. SwamCam camera. 2. Wi-Fi repeater & siren. 3. Keypad.

Once installed, the live view screen allows you to make an emergency call directly from the live view screen. Simply tap the “emergency call icon” on the top left corner of the screen and you will be prompted to dial 911. Premium subscribers can program a custom emergency dial as well as 911 for quick access.

The alarm/repeater has 2 alert modes; siren and voice prompt. Users can toggle between the 2 alerts by pressing a button on the alarm/repeater.
